    Hi everyone,

     

    Update:

    - the problem reacts to the setting "Support Horizontal Expansion"

     

    If i slice my acutal file with the following settings, i get the following results

    0   =>   no print on air

    1   =>   print on air

    2   =>   print on air

    3 (default)   =>   no print on air

     

    For my initial post, i'm 100% sure that i used the default settings

    For my last post on feb.27 im not sure about the "Support Horizontal Expansion" setting

      • S-Line Firmware 8.3.0 was released Nov. 20th on the "Latest" firmware branch.
        (Sorry, was out of office when this released)

        This update is for...
        All UltiMaker S series  
        New features
         
        Temperature status. During print preparation, the temperatures of the print cores and build plate will be shown on the display. This gives a better indication of the progress and remaining wait time. Save log files in paused state. It is now possible to save the printer's log files to USB if the currently active print job is paused. Previously, the Dump logs to USB option was only enabled if the printer was in idle state. Confirm print removal via Digital Factory. If the printer is connected to the Digital Factory, it is now possible to confirm the removal of a previous print job via the Digital Factory interface. This is useful in situations where the build plate is clear, but the operator forgot to select Confirm removal on the printer’s display. Visit this page for more information about this feature.
